Pope John XII, who reigned from 955 to 964, was accused of having sex with men and boys and turning the papal palace into a whorehouse. While trying to persuade a cobblers apprentice to have sex with him, Pope Boniface VIII, who reigned from 1294 to 1303, was said to have assured the boy that two men having sex was no more a sin than rubbing your hands together. After Paul II, who reigned from 1464 to 1471, died of a heart attackwhile in flagrante delicto with a page, according to one rumorhe was succeeded by Sixtus IV, who kept a nephew as his lover (and made the nephew a cardinal at age 17).
